The Symphony of Color and Contrast

One of the most immediate ways to make a dish irresistible is through a vibrant and balanced color palette. Real Foodies appreciate natural hues that speak to the freshness of ingredients. Think about the rich greens of herbs, the earthy browns of roasted vegetables, the bright reds of berries, or the deep purples of root vegetables. Contrast is key; a monochromatic dish can be elegant, but often, a pop of complementary color creates dynamic interest. A vibrant sauce against a neutral protein, or a scatter of fresh microgreens over a creamy soup, can transform the entire presentation.

Texture: A Feast for the Eyes and Palate

Beyond color, varying textures on a plate add incredible depth and intrigue. Real Foodies crave dishes that offer a sensory journey, and visual texture hints at the complexity to come. Imagine the crispiness of a perfectly seared skin, the creamy silkiness of a purée, the delicate crunch of toasted nuts, or the tender flakiness of a fish. Incorporating different textures through layering, garnishes, and cooking methods not only makes a dish visually appealing but also promises an exciting textural adventure with every bite.

Strategic Arrangement and Composition

The way elements are arranged on the plate is crucial. Professional chefs often employ principles inspired by art, such as the rule of thirds, creating focal points, and utilizing negative space. Avoid overcrowding the plate; instead, allow each component to breathe and shine. The “rule of odds” often suggests arranging ingredients in groups of three or five to create a more organic and visually pleasing composition. A clear focal point, such as a perfectly cooked protein or a vibrant sauce swirl, draws the eye and guides the viewer through the dish’s narrative.

The Art of Garnish and Finishing Touches

Garnishes are not merely decorative; for Real Foodies, they should be intentional and edible, enhancing both the look and flavor of the dish. A delicate sprinkle of fresh herbs, a precise drizzle of infused oil, a scattering of toasted seeds, or a few carefully placed edible flowers can elevate a dish from good to extraordinary. These finishing touches demonstrate attention to detail and respect for the ingredients, showcasing the chef’s artistry and commitment to a complete sensory experience. Think of them as the exclamation point on a delicious sentence.

Plating as a Canvas: Choice of Dishware and Portions

The plate itself serves as the canvas, and its choice significantly impacts the overall visual. White plates are popular for their ability to make colors pop, but other muted tones can also set a sophisticated stage. The size of the plate in relation to the portion is equally important; too much food can look messy, while too little can appear meager. Proper portion control and thoughtful use of the plate’s surface ensure that the dish appears generous yet elegant, inviting rather than overwhelming. The rim of the plate should ideally be clean and free of food, framing the culinary creation within.
